Snickerdoodle Apple Pie Bites

If you enjoy snickerdoodles and apple pie, then you will love these Snickerdoodle Apple Pie Bites. With gooey apple pie filling and snickerdoodle cookie mix, these desserts are both delicious and easy to make. They may just become your go-to dessert for all holiday parties.

Cranberry Tartlets

You have to have cranberry sauce at Thanksgiving. It is simply tradition. When Thanksgiving dinner is over, however, you are probably left with more than half of the cranberry sauce. What can you do with it? Try making these wonderful Cranberry Tartlets. With just a cup of leftover cranberry sauce, puff pastry, and a few other ingredients, you are set to create the perfect tart.

Pecan Tassies

Pecan pie is a classic favorite around Thanksgiving and Christmas, and these Pecan Tassies take all that rich, decadent goodness into smaller cookie morsels. The star of this cookie recipe is brown sugar. Make these treats for your upcoming holiday gatherings for a sweet reward.
